The fish with a transparent head - Macropinna microstoma

Macropinna microstoma - Deep-sea fish with a transparent head - one of the most amazing creatures living in the depths of the sea. Absolutely unique about her is that she has a clear head. According to scientists, in a way trying to protect the fish from predators their eyes planted deeply enough.




Macropinna microstoma was opened in 1939. Fish prefers rather deep space, which made it particularly difficult to study, and so it is completely not been studied. For example, it was difficult to understand the structure of the vision in this creation. It was believed that the fish have to be serious difficulties, since it was able to look up only. And only in 2009, scientists were able to thoroughly examine the structure of the eye Macropinna microstoma. It is assumed that the previous attempts to study failed because the fish has not been able to withstand a change in pressure level.
